This year, Endress+Hauser Messtechnik - a specialist in process measurement technology - won the Hermes Award 2018. The industry prize, endowed with 100,000 euros, was presented by Anja Karliczek, Federal Minister of Education and Research, during the opening ceremony of the trade fair.

GBS German Bionic Systems from Augsburg: The nominated product 'German Bionic Cray X' is an active exoskeleton that supports the physical work of humans. It combines human intelligence with machine power via intelligent mechatronics. The exoskeleton supports and amplifies the wearer's movements. The strength of the system can be adjusted individually and task-specifically with the help of a smartwatch. The associated cloud-based software is based on open source technology and open standards. The exoskeleton can be used to actively support physically demanding lifting activities and keep people with low or diminishing lifting capacity involved in the work process.
